Remarks
I didn't enter the college through any entrance exams. I had secured enough marks in my 12th state board exam and with that, I got admission in the counselling process conducted by anna university. Cut off mark of 184 was required to get civil engineering seat. The application forms and all the fees structure are available on the college's official website. The admission process was good and easy, no need for any improvements currently.

Internships Opportunities
The companies that offered internships were fibre construction and RR thulasi builders. I went for faben construction and they provided a stipend of 15k for the role of site engineer. The project was the construction of a hospital building and currently final floor of construction is going on.
Placement Experience
From the final year starting students are eligible to attend placements and all are eligible for it. The companies visited last year were faben construction, Shona construction and RR thulasi builders. Mostly all companies provide an average package of 15k per month. Nearly 70% of students get placed. Currently, I'm in faben construction and got a plan to become an assistant engineer.

Hostel Facilities
The room provided was spacious and 4 members can stay in a single room. Air ventilation was good as there are more trees on the surroundings. The quality of food is good but for the long term we should adapt with the same pattern of food. Hostel registration is done during admission and easily affordable.
